Sleepy Owl Devon isn’t just set amongst 20 pure, tranquil acres of private countryside. The picture-perfect site is also on the border of the sweeping Devon and Cornwall coast, meaning you’ll have easy access to some of the country’s best-loved beaches (ideal if you’re into sunbathing, sailing, swimming, or surfing!)

Better still, it’s also the location of three luxurious, lovingly-styled retreats that are ideal for a romantic couple or small-family escape. And since you can also bring your best four-legged friends along, no-one has to stay behind.

Cosy Cowshed is one such retreat: a converted haven that’s furnished for sumptuous, boutique-style relaxation. Charm and care exude from every room, whether the lavish superking master bedroom with cinema projector or cosy, living space that opens out onto the terrace (making morning coffee an event to savour) or the lounge’s comforting log-burning stove that warms snuggly evenings in to perfection.

That’s before you’ve even ventured outside – to discover a sheltered dining area-with-a-view, dining space, lazy-afternoon-worthy day bed or hammocks in the garden, a wood-fired pizza oven and barbecue for supreme home-cooked suppers… and a hot tub to help you welcome the stars in style!

The kids, meanwhile, get to slumber a separate twin room with gorgeous canopied beds, and the dogs (you can bring up to two, at an additional charge per dog) wil get their own beds, blankets, towels, treats, and bowls. Cowshed has a secure huge garden for your doggies to play and there are on-site doggy showers with hot-and-cold water, and light-up collars on hand for night-time toilet trips.

If it’s raining outside, you can cook up a storm in the well-equipped kitchen, where you’ll find a chilled bottle of bubbles and a welcome treat to make you smile just as soon as you arrive. Further treats – from hiring a private chef to holiday accompaniments that include celebration packages, massage, popcorn makers and marshmallow-toasting kits – can be pre-ordered to make your stay extra-special: just ask.

Entertainment comes in the form of a giant projector-screen for you to catch up on the latest blockbusters in the master bedroom, along with a thoughtful selection of board games, books, and magazines that suit kids and grown-ups. You’ll also have a telescope and binoculars for stargazing and nature-watching, and picnic bag packs to keep you nicely fuelled while exploring the site’s meandering woodland and wildflower-dotted trails.

Relax awhile, armed with a good book and a glass of wine, or take a ten-minute stroll into the nearby village of Hartland for delicious dinner or lunch. You could also head along the coast path into Hartland Quay, with most spectacular views or visit some of those aforementioned amazing beaches, which include Summerleaze, Sandymouth, and Westward Ho!.

However you choose to while away your holiday time, the highlight of each day will no doubt be returning to Cosy Cowshed, for an indulgent bubble-soak in the clawfoot bath or a well-deserved glass of bubbles out in that hot tub tub… to toast another glorious golden sunset.
